When you plan a cross-country move, the final bill depends on a few specific variables. First, the total weight or volume of your household items is the primary factor, as space on the truck costs money. Distance also matters, but since fuel and driver time scale with mileage, it is a steady calculation. Other things like how many flights of stairs the crew must navigate, the need for professional packing, or if you require storage between homes will shift the total. Local moving services handle relocations within the same city or a short driving distance, usually staying inside the same state. You need this when you are moving into a new apartment or house nearby and need help with the heavy lifting, loading, and driving.
